Many local marketers believe that optimizing a Google My Business profile is just about filling out the basics—name, address, phone number—and then waiting for rankings to improve. However, this mindset overlooks several nuanced factors that can make or break your success in 2026 and beyond. One common myth is that proximity is the ultimate ranking factor. While proximity still influences results, advanced local SEO shows that signals like real-time engagement and customized local content carry more weight. Relying solely on proximity filters can lead to missed opportunities, especially when competitor profiles are aggressively optimized with localized content and engagement tactics.

Another misconception is that reviews are the only social proof necessary. In fact, the quality and recency of interactions—such as responding promptly to reviews and engaging with customer questions—are often overlooked. These active signals demonstrate to Google’s algorithm that a business is vibrant and trustworthy, especially when combined with fresh profile updates like new images or local events. Think of reviews as a foundation, but active engagement as the building’s framework.

A critical advanced nuance involves the role of local backlinks and citations. Many think that local SEO is solely about Google My Business, but authoritative signals from local directories and backlinks significantly influence ranking stability. Strategic link-building and citation consistency signal strong local relevance, making your profile more resilient to algorithm updates.

How do I maintain my rankings over time?

The foundation of long-term success is consistency paired with precise data analysis. I personally use BrightLocal for its comprehensive local rank tracking capabilities, which provide real-time insights into how profiles perform across different locations and times. Unlike generic rank checkers, BrightLocal offers granular data, enabling me to identify subtle shifts—whether due to algorithm updates or competitor actions—and respond proactively. This precision aligns with insights shared in Search Engine Land, emphasizing the importance of continuous monitoring for strategic adjustments.

Additionally, I incorporate Whitespark’s Local Citation Finder to keep citations consistent and identify new local link opportunities, which are crucial as local backlinks become even more influential in 2026. Regular audits ensure my clients’ profiles stay optimized, fresh, and relevant, leading to better engagement and ranking stability.

Recommended hardware and automation tools

Equipping myself with quality hardware like high-resolution monitors and reliable internet connectivity ensures accurate data collection and analysis. For automation, I use Zapier to streamline routine tasks such as posting updates or monitoring review alerts. Automating these mundane but vital activities frees up my time to focus on strategic enhancements, fostering ongoing growth and responsiveness.
